When you begin your search, asking the right questions can help you find a therapist who is a good fit. Inquire about their approach to treatment, whether they offer in-person sessions in Marshfield or nearby towns like Plymouth or Scituate, and if they accept your insurance or offer sliding scale fees. Because Massachusetts has strong mental health parity laws, many insurance plans cover therapy with minimal out-of-pocket costs, so it is worth verifying your benefits before scheduling. Also, consider asking about their experience with local resources, such as support groups at the Marshfield Council on Aging or referrals to specialists at South Shore Hospital, which can be valuable for comprehensive care.

How do I choose a therapist in Marshfield?

Consider factors like specialization, treatment approach, insurance acceptance, location, and availability. Many therapists offer a free initial phone consultation. Always verify licensing with your State Licensing Board.
